Right
My alarm went by itself this morning....turned it off, 2 hours later ready to go to work.... Iginition turn and (nothing !!!!!)...not even the interior lights worked..The battery was totally flat (drained even)...
AA guy came down charged her up, and off I went to work (in the city so the car was running for about 3 hours)
Came back at 7pm after work and again the battery was flat. (Totally drained)
We ran atest on the alternator, and its charging.
Am mistified !! Can anybody help ?????

Knackered battery. Faulty switch on interior light draining the battery? The alternator may be trying to charge the battery but failing dismally. If the battery is flat, the only real way to get it charged is to use an external charger. Driving around contrary to urban myth is not that efficient at charging flat batteries.

Okay, then could it be that the cell in the battery is gone ? Because I only changed the battery about 2 months ago.
Life is like that.If the battery was severely flattened it can get damaged and not recover. Get the battery checked out. If it has a dead cell, take it back and say I want a new one.
Wouldn't be the first time something like this has happened. General rule of TVR maintenance. Assume nothing.

Had a check done this morning (after another jump start)..
The battery turned out to be okay....
Panic setting in now, as they could be a short circuit f***ing anywhere. (We all know about the dodgy TVR wiring system, never the same on any two cars).
Went to my friends at Mole Valley, and it turned out that 2 weeks ago (by an AA guy) when my fuel pump relay blew, and was replaced by the exact model number (but not TVR approved), but it had a fault with it.
This was causing the circuit loop to stay open even though the car was off..
One new TVR approved silver plated relay and ...
Its now working perfectly (Thank God)....
